Leading UK retail bank is currently looking to hire two new in-house lawyers to join the new arm of their retail banking business, based in Edinburgh. These roles will be on initial 12 month fixed term contracts. 

Role Profile: 

  • Supporting the Retail Banking Legal Team to provide targeted, commercially focussed regulatory legal advice to the business on product development, operational processes, consumer credit related queries, regulatory legal issues and customer documentation demonstrating an awareness of the commercial implications of their advice and the customer outcomes that will result.
  • Supporting the Retail Banking Legal Team in identifying regulatory legal risks, changes and issues to the business and proactively working with the Retail Banking legal team to assist  them to minimise the impacts and rectification of any such issues in a regulatory and legal compliant manner.
  • Identifying and appropriately escalating high risk or complex issues to Head of Legal.
  • Identify regulatory legal risks and changes in regulation, regulatory approach and best practice to the business and proactively work with them to manage strategy and minimise the impacts.
  • Being the main point of contact for consumer credit related issues and queries.

Candidate Requirements:

  • Qualified solicitor with ideally a minimum of 4 years PQE.
  • A demonstrably thorough working knowledge of UK regulatory framework and regulated banking, coupled with an appreciation of the business needs of a retail bank.
  • Must have a detailed working knowledge and experience of Consumer Credit Law or Insurance Law, with solid experience advising on at least two of the following:

         Customer complaints and litigation

         Retail Banking Law (inc all products the bank offers)

         Financial Regulation Law (inc CONC, BCOBS etc)

         Payments law

         Responsible Lending

         Financial Promotions

         Commercial Contracts and drafting Customer Terms

         Equality, good conduct and vulnerability

         Working knowledge of data protections law

         CAP Code and ASA Procedures
